Publisher Description

A WORD TO THE WISE There are those of you who were saddened by Fergal's death in The Fall of Fergal. Now Fergal is back. There are those of you who recoiled at yet more death in Heir of Mystery. This should cheer you up.  There are those of you frustrated by not knowing what was causing the terrible outbreak of holes across the land. Your frustration will soon be at an end. There are those of you eager to find out the secret of Mr. Maggs's teddy bear. The wait is over. And as for LeFay, Albie, and Josh's particular powers? Just give me time. --PHILIP ARDAGH The third and final Unlikely Exploit! In this, the third and final Unlikely Exploit, the reader is taken on a journey through time in all directions, even revisiting some events from the previous Exploits and traveling back further still to a time before the McNally family's extraordinary adventures began. And as if that wasn't ridiculous enough, there's also a glimpse of the shape of things to come. This is the Exploit where the McNallys' powers are finally revealed and everything falls into place. Whether it makes sense or not is another matter. It's all so unlikely!

About Philip Ardagh

Philip Ardagh is over six and a half feet tall, with a bushy beard. He is not only very big but also very hairy. When not writing silly books, Mr. Ardagh is quite serious and frowns a great deal. He lives in a seaside town somewhere in England with his wife, and their son, Fred.

About Joe Barrett

Joe Barrett, an actor and Audie Award and Earphones Award–winning narrator, has appeared both on and off Broadway as well as in hundreds of radio and television commercials.
